To restore your iMac Pro, you'll need to put it into Device Firmware Update (DFU) mode and to do that, you're going to need a few things.įirst things first, you're going to need access to a second Mac running the latest version of macOS High Sierra, as well as Apple Configurator 2.6, Apple's device management software.
